Oh, Hi Shark! The Room’s Tommy Wiseau returns with Big Shark trailer

March 24, 2023 by Matt Rodgers

Tommy Wiseau has taken his time choosing a follow-up project to his so-bad-it’s-good classic The Room, but now we have our first proper look at his Big Shark. Seemingly opting to take the Spielberg route by holding back the titular fish in favour of what appears to be a hard-hitting drama, before we get to say “Oh, Hi Shark!” when the crappy-creature is finally revealed. 

Big Shark will see Wiseau reuniting with The Room’s Greg Sestero as well as Isaiah LaBorde (You Might Be The Killer) and follows three firefighters as they attempt to save New Orleans from a giant shark that is terrorising the city. Check out the trailer below…

Three firefighters – George, Patrick & Tim – must save New Orleans from a gigantic shark. Can New Orleans survive?

Big Shark starts swimming into U.S. theatres from April 2023.
